The baby name Hanriette is a girl name, 3 syllables long and is pronounced "hahn-ree-ET".
Hanriette is a feminine given name that is a variant of the name Henriette. The name is of French origin and is derived from the male name Henri, which means "ruler of the household" or "home ruler". The name was first used in France in the 17th century and became popular in the 18th century. It is a name that has been used by many notable women throughout history, including Henriette Anne Stuart, the daughter of King Charles I of England.
